Official Regional Policy Document


On this day 2/6/2019, WFBM gained traction and began the early stages of establishing itself. It is my hope that one day we do not have 200 nations but rather 50 active members.
Embassy Policy: It is regional policy that we only maintain embassies with regions owned by members of the region.

Reasoning: Embassies in my opinion should not be collected, especially when they are not used. By maintaining embassy only with those we have a vested interest in we will avoid this. It is also a great way to maintain relations with those that move on from the region; They're still members even if they leave. It is a matter of honor, no friend should go it alone.

Mergers: We don't do mergers. We will not merge with you, we aren't going to ask you to merge with us. This region will die before any such merge takes place.

Reasoning:
I. The transfer of powers is unethical. Many are suckered in with offers that they'll get similar positions however that ends up being a betrayal of the their beloved region. The regular residents get nothing out of the offer other than a half promise of a place with more activity.

II. Those against the merge are left behind and it can even splinter groups off into different factions.
